militaristic
adjective
/ˌmɪlɪtəˈrɪstɪk/
![](https://vocabdictionary.com/wp-content/uploads/2024/11/brand_identity-01.png)
Definition
Relating to a focus on military power and the belief that a country should maintain a strong military capability.
![](https://vocabdictionary.com/wp-content/uploads/2024/11/migrate-02.png)
Examples
- The country adopted a militaristic approach, emphasizing defense spending and military training.
- In his speech, he criticized the militaristic nature of the government’s policies.
![](https://vocabdictionary.com/wp-content/uploads/2024/11/ux-02.png)
Meaning
Militaristic refers to the prioritization and glorification of military values and the readiness to use military force to achieve goals.
